Why Young Men in Tech Are Especially Vulnerable

The warning specifically targeted young men in tech for a reason. Several factors contribute to their vulnerability in the crypto market.

First, there is a culture of risk-taking in tech startups. Founders and engineers are encouraged to move fast, break things, and chase exponential growth. This mindset, while valuable in product development, can be destructive in personal finance.

Second, social media amplifies success stories. Platforms like X and Reddit are filled with screenshots of massive crypto gains. Rarely do users share the full story of losses, liquidations, or long recovery periods. The result is a distorted perception of probability.

Third, young professionals often lack long-term financial commitments. Without mortgages or families, they may feel freer to take extreme risks. While this flexibility can be an advantage, it can also lead to complacency about potential consequences.

The OpenClaw founder pointed out that intelligence does not immunize anyone against emotional decision-making. In fact, high intelligence can sometimes rationalize poor choices more convincingly.

The Psychological Traps of Crypto Investing

Cryptocurrency advice must address the psychological traps that dominate market behavior. Young men in tech, confident in their analytical skills, often underestimate the emotional dimension of trading.

One major trap is FOMO, or fear of missing out. During bull markets, token prices rise rapidly. Seeing others profit can create urgency and panic buying. This leads investors to enter positions at inflated valuations.

Another trap is over-leverage. With easy access to margin trading on exchanges like Kraken, traders can amplify both gains and losses. Overconfidence combined with leverage is a recipe for disaster.

There is also the illusion of control. Developers accustomed to debugging code and solving logical problems may assume markets behave similarly. In reality, markets are influenced by market sentiment analysis, regulatory announcements, and unpredictable global events.

The OpenClaw founder warned that failing to respect these psychological forces can result in burnout, debt, and damaged careers.

The Importance of Risk Management Strategies

Effective cryptocurrency advice always highlights risk management strategies. Without them, even the most promising investments can turn destructive.

Diversification remains fundamental. Concentrating all funds in a single altcoin exposes investors to catastrophic risk. Spreading capital across different asset classes, including traditional investments, creates balance.

Position sizing is equally important. Allocating only a small percentage of total savings to high-risk assets preserves stability. The OpenClaw founder advised never investing money that cannot be afforded to lose.

Security practices also matter. Using hardware wallets, enabling two-factor authentication, and practicing proper crypto wallet security can prevent theft and hacking.

Young men in tech often understand technical security but neglect financial security. Both are essential.

What actually happened: the $21 million drain, step by step

The core allegation versus what the on-chain data shows

Headlines claiming “millions of cryptocurrencies stolen from the Hyperliquid platform” imply a platform-wide smart contract exploit or custodial failure. However, early reporting and on-chain sleuthing indicate that the attacker likely gained control of a user’s private key.

Authorizing transfers and actions that drained around $21 million in value. In other words, the loss appears to be account-level rather than a protocol-wide failure. Security analysts at firms such as PeckShield and coverage from major crypto media have emphasized this point, noting the theft was “tied to a private key leak,” not a systemic code flaw in Hyperliquid’s DEX.

Where Hyperdrive enters the story

Several reports tie the incident to activity around Hyperdrive, a lending protocol that operates within the Hyperliquid ecosystem. The affected user’s compromised key allegedly allowed the attacker to interact with positions and assets, ultimately resulting in the multimillion-dollar loss. Media accounts describe the victim as a trader on Hyperliquid; the loss size and token breakdown (notably DAI exposure) have been cited across outlets, all pointing to the same bottom line: a compromised key was the attacker’s master key.

The difference between a protocol exploit and a private key hijack

When a smart contract exploit occurs, many users can be affected in minutes; funds inside the contract are drained by leveraging a logic bug. In a private key compromise, the attacker acts “as the user,” signing valid transactions. To the blockchain, these transactions look indistinguishable from the real owner’s actions. Here, reporting indicates the latter: the attacker didn’t “break” Hyperliquid; they allegedly stole control of a specific wallet and used it to siphon assets. That doesn’t make the loss any less painful—it does change the remediation path and the lessons learned.

A pattern of DeFi growing pains

This isn’t the first security-flavored headline around Hyperliquid-linked markets in 2025. In late September, Hyperdrive resumed services after a June exploit estimated at roughly $700,000, with teams stating users were compensated and markets patched. Earlier in the year, there was a high-profile market manipulation/short-squeeze episode around the “Jelly” token, which, while different in nature from a hack, still raised questions about market design and risk controls. Each of these incidents feeds into a broader conversation: DeFi’s composability is powerful, but it also multiplies potential attack surfaces—from market mechanics to integrations to user opsec.

How private keys get compromised—and what that means for you

The human layer: social engineering and device hygiene

Private keys and seed phrases are supposed to be secret. But users routinely lose them to phishing sites, fake browser extensions, typo-squatted frontends, or even QR-code scams. Attackers also target the device itself: a compromised laptop or phone (malware, screen sharing mishaps, clipboard hijackers) grants the attacker a window into wallets, password managers, and signing flows. In this incident, the private key exposure was the turning point, demonstrating that even sophisticated traders can be blindsided when a single point of failure is compromised.

The technical layer: approvals, infinite spend, and delegated risk

Modern DeFi relies on ERC-20 approvals, signatures, and permit mechanisms. When a key is compromised, an attacker inherits those standing approvals. They can move funds from lending and perps collateral to attack-controlled addresses, unwind positions, or leverage against the victim. Defense-in-depth means regularly revoking approvals, segmenting wallets (cold, warm, hot), and limiting exposure in any one address.

The operational layer: custody, cold storage, and MPC

Institutional desks and careful retail users increasingly use hardware wallets, air-gapped signing, or MPC (multi-party computation) custody to avoid a single compromised device ruining everything. For active traders on performance-focused DEXs, the challenge is balancing security with speed. The lesson isn’t “don’t trade”; it’s establishing tiered security—maintain a cold vault, a separate warm wallet for margin/collateral, and a throwaway hot wallet for experimentation. Rotate keys and periodically rotate devices.

Was Hyperliquid “hacked”? Parsing the language

The risky shorthand of “platform stolen”

It’s tempting to say “the platform was hacked” when any big loss happens on a platform. But based on current reporting, this case is better described as a wallet compromise leading to losses while trading on Hyperliquid-linked markets. That nuance matters for liability, for user trust, and for what fixes will help. Platform-level hacks usually trigger post-mortems, hotfixes, chain rollbacks (rare), or compensation pools. Wallet compromises point to user-side security, front-end warnings, and better default tooling for approvals and whitelists.

A look at previous Hyperdrive updates

When Hyperdrive resumed operations after its unrelated June exploit (estimated around $700k), communications focused on patches, compensation, and future reporting—classic responses to a contract-market issue. That sequence contrasts with the latest $21M case, where the remediation doesn’t center on fixing protocol code but on highlighting key management and user safeguards.

The compliance and legal angle

Who’s liable in a DeFi wallet compromise?

Non-custodial platforms typically disclaim liability for user-managed keys. If an attacker spends your tokens with a valid signature, there’s rarely a straightforward recourse. That’s why insurance primitives, cover protocols, and exchange-sponsored SAFU-style funds are gaining traction. Users should evaluate whether the platforms they use offer any ex gratia support in rare cases and what the claims process looks like.

Jurisdictional frictions

Depending on where you live, reporting a crypto theft to law enforcement may be required for tax or compliance reasons, but international recovery is notoriously difficult. Some victims work with blockchain analytics firms to trace funds and apply pressure on off-ramps. Results vary, and speed is critical.
